US-based Reward AI has released videos showcasing its Omnibody Model 1 (OM-1) foundational AI model for robots, which learns complex tasks solely from human movements captured by a wearable device. The videos, presented at 1x speed, show robots adeptly performing tasks like packing smartphones, mixing cocktails, folding laundry, and unplugging Ethernet cables, drawing widespread attention on X for their speed and fluidity. OM-1 is designed for cross-robot compatibility, from industrial arms to humanoids, and can learn new tasks from less than 30 minutes of human demonstration.

This development represents a step towards more intuitive and rapid robot programming, moving away from complex teleoperation or reinforcement learning on physical robots. For Western readers, it points to a potential acceleration in robot deployment across diverse industries, from manufacturing to service, by simplifying the teaching process.
